Abstract/Summary:
It's a vast territory and abundant resources of china,the complex and changeable topographical contains many rivers,mountains and hills.The continuous rigid frame bridges are widely used but different in forms.China is also an earthquake-prone country,there will cause great economic loss if these bridges damaged in the earthquake.Therefore,it's necessary to do seismic response analysis of long-span continuous rigid frame bridges.When an earthquake occurs,the vibration and the deformation of the Piers in deep water could be observed,and it caused the water around the piers sloshing.At the same time,the water retroacts on the piers in the form of hydrodynamic pressure,and the retroaction changes the vibration and deformation of the bridges.The action and retroacts is always accompanied in an earthquake.In this thesis,I'll make seismic response spectrum analysis and time-history analysis of Baijianhe bridge on the base of seismic response analysis theory and the newly promulgated criterion.The main contents of this thesis are as follows.1,Establishment three finite element models of Baijianhe bridge by MIDAS/Civil.2,Analyze the seismic response based on the pile - soil interaction in consider of the vertical earthquake.3,Analyze the seismic response of bridge whose Piers in deep water in consider of pile -soil interaction and vertical earthquake.I hope that the research in this thesis could provide a useful reference for the seismic design of similar bridges.
